industrial sweeper truck

The industrial sweeper truck represents a cornerstone of modern urban sanitation and industrial cleaning operations, combining robust engineering with advanced cleaning technology. These specialized vehicles are designed to effectively clean large areas such as streets, parking lots, construction sites, and industrial facilities. The core functionality centers around a powerful vacuum system working in conjunction with rotating brushes that effectively collect and contain debris, dust, and other pollutants. Modern industrial sweeper trucks feature sophisticated filtration systems that can capture particles as small as PM10, contributing significantly to air quality management. These machines typically incorporate a dual-tank system, separating clean and waste water, with capacities ranging from 1000 to 5000 liters depending on the model. Advanced features include adjustable brush pressure systems, water recycling capabilities, and intelligent dust suppression mechanisms. The vehicles are equipped with high-pressure washing systems that can tackle stubborn dirt and stains, while their maneuverability allows them to navigate tight spaces effectively. Contemporary models often include GPS tracking, real-time performance monitoring, and automated brush wear indicators to optimize maintenance schedules.

Industrial sweeper trucks offer numerous compelling advantages that make them indispensable for various cleaning operations. First and foremost, these machines dramatically increase cleaning efficiency, capable of covering large areas in a fraction of the time required for manual cleaning methods. This enhanced productivity translates directly into cost savings through reduced labor hours and operational expenses. The advanced dust control systems ensure compliance with environmental regulations while creating a healthier environment for workers and nearby residents. Water conservation features, including recycling systems and precise spray control, help organizations meet sustainability goals while reducing water consumption. The versatility of these machines allows them to handle various surface types and cleaning challenges, from smooth concrete to rough asphalt. Modern sweeper trucks incorporate ergonomic designs that reduce operator fatigue and improve working conditions, leading to increased productivity and job satisfaction. The automated systems and intelligent controls minimize the learning curve for new operators while ensuring consistent cleaning results. Regular use of these machines extends the lifespan of paved surfaces by preventing debris accumulation and reducing wear. The robust construction and quality materials ensure long-term reliability and reduced maintenance costs compared to lesser alternatives. Additionally, the professional appearance of these machines and their efficient operation help maintain property values and enhance corporate image.

Advanced Filtration Technology

The industrial sweeper truck's state-of-the-art filtration system represents a significant leap forward in cleaning technology. This sophisticated system employs multiple stages of filtration, including cyclonic separation and fine particle filters, capable of capturing and containing particles down to PM2.5. The filtration process begins with larger debris removal through mechanical sweeping, followed by a powerful vacuum system that pulls airborne particles through progressively finer filters. This comprehensive approach ensures that virtually all collected material remains contained, preventing re-circulation of dust and allergens. The system's efficiency not only improves air quality but also reduces the frequency of filter maintenance and replacement, leading to lower operational costs. Real-time monitoring of filter performance allows operators to maintain optimal cleaning efficiency while preventing system overload.

Intelligent Water Management

Water management in modern industrial sweeper trucks showcases remarkable innovation in resource conservation. The system incorporates precise water flow control, monitored by advanced sensors that adjust water usage based on surface conditions and cleaning requirements. Dual tank design separates clean and recovered water, enabling extended operation periods without refilling. The water recycling system filters and reuses water multiple times, reducing consumption by up to 70% compared to traditional methods. Pressure-controlled sprayers ensure optimal dust suppression while preventing over-saturation of surfaces. This intelligent approach not only conserves water but also reduces the environmental impact of cleaning operations while maintaining superior cleaning results.

Smart Operation Controls

The integration of smart operation controls transforms the industrial sweeper truck into a highly efficient and user-friendly machine. The system features an intuitive touchscreen interface that provides real-time operational data, including brush wear indicators, water levels, and filter status. GPS tracking enables route optimization and coverage verification, while automated brush pressure adjustment ensures consistent cleaning across various surface types. The smart control system also includes preventive maintenance alerts, helping operators schedule service before problems occur. Performance data logging facilitates analysis of cleaning operations, enabling continuous improvement of efficiency and effectiveness. These intelligent features combine to maximize productivity while minimizing operator training requirements and reducing the risk of equipment damage.
